Doomfist’s Rocket Punch Could Be Getting Nerfed in Overwatch

Doomfist, the newest playable character in Blizzard’s Overwatch, could be getting a nerf. As was first noticed by Reddit user byboomstick, Blizzard has shrunken the hitbox for Doomfist’s Rocket Punch on Overwatch’s public testing realm (PTR).

Recommended Videos

Doomfist’s rocket punch ability has a forgiving hitbox in Overwatch’s live servers, allowing players to deal area of effect damage without needing to line the punch up with 100 percent accuracy. On the PTR, however, the hitbox is now noticeably thinner, as seen in this gif.

The rocket punch ability has only a four-second cooldown and deals significant damage, so its popularity has surged since Doomfist’s release on July 27. The PTR nerf doesn’t affect the move’s cooldown or damage output, but it will at least require players spend a little bit more time lining up their attacks if they want to deal any damage, giving opposing players a window of opportunity to deal damage themselves or avoid the punch.

Though some fans are upset by the nerf, the majority seem to be in favor of it.

PC Overwatch players can test the nerf out for themselves right now on the PTR and make their own judgments.
